    The main adventure, consisting of thirty missions, can be done fairly quickly. However, fifty side missions are scattered throughout the city who discovers more we progress. Race "checkpoints," continued BurnOut style (where you have to destroy the car on the run), race challenge, cascades; challenges without much originality, but cleverly inserted into the script. We can count two dozen hours of play to see the end. From the technical point of view, the driver gets away with a good average. The soundtrack offers a good for its library of 70 titles.

    Driver San Francisco plays in principle in Tanners dream that lived through this in comatose state. In the first moment Tanner realized that it is in a coma and nearly died. Only in the course of the game it is increasingly clear that something is wrong and why he can shift your other persons inside. Precisely this shift function is the driver in the San Francisco test of competing titles like GTA or Mafia distinguishes us from the reviews and the test-winning magazine very much. The shifting was absolutely effectively integrated into the interesting and exciting story.
